Not content with having Sonic play second fiddle to Mario at the Olympic Games, Sega has decided to field the speedy hedgehog in his own next-gen console title, Sonic Unleashed. Fans of the Sonic series will definitely get a kick out of this upcoming platformer from one of the biggest icons in the video game industry.

The new Sonic title will make use of its own powerful “Hedgehog Engine”, which introduces seamless transitions from 3D to the classic 2D view inherent with the series. The new engine gives the game a fresh new “next-gen” look while keeping the feel and gameplay mechanics of the previous Sonic titles.

Sonic goes up against the evil Dr. Eggman once again as everyone’s favorite hedgehog tries to put the world back together again after Eggman breaks it apart into several continents. The game will have Sonic racing across several worlds with unique day and night time levels as he puts his speed to the test in this latest adventure.

Sonic Unleashed is slated to be released later this year and will be available for the Microsoft Xbox 360, Sony PlayStation 3, and Nintendo Wii. Don’t forget to keep coming back to this spot for more updates regarding the game.
